With some of the most ancient soils and oldest vines on the planet, and contemporary, innovative winemakers, Australia is full of contrasts and surprises.
From Assyrtiko in Riverland to Sangiovese in McLaren Vale, find out why alternative varieties are a growing movement in the Australian wine scene. Without laws restricting what can be planted and where, Australia has become a hotbed of innovation and experimentation.
Get to know what’s ‘alternative’ and which varieties are thriving in Australia, and discover pioneering wineries pushing boundaries and creating new styles.
